The effects of Epsom Salts

 

Epsom saltEpsom crystals, while largely used in agriculture, also have amazing effects on relieving muscular tension when infused in bath water. It is often to be found used in flotation tanks, as it contains properties to make the water more buoyant. The salts are able to penetrate the outer layers of the skin, where they replenish the magnesium levels of the blood and thus rehydrate the muscles.
